COMPOSITION:
Clonazepam (0.5mg)DESCRIPTION:
Clopam 0.5mg Tablet is a medication containing Clonazepam (0.5mg), which is a benzodiazepine used to treat anxiety, panic disorders, and certain types of seizures. By working on the brain's neurotransmitters, Clopam helps to calm the nervous system and alleviate symptoms such as excessive worry, fear, and uncontrolled muscle movements. It should be taken only under the supervision of a healthcare professional to ensure its safe and effective use.

How Clopam 0.5mg Tablet Works
Clopam 0.5mg Tablet works by enhancing the activity of GABA (gamma-aminobutyric acid), a neurotransmitter in the brain that inhibits nerve activity. This results in a calming effect, which reduces anxiety, prevents seizures, and relaxes muscles, helping to improve the overall mental and physical state.

How to Take Clopam 0.5mg Tablet
Clopam 0.5mg Tablet should be taken exactly as prescribed by your healthcare provider. It is typically taken once or twice daily, with or without food. Swallow the tablet whole with a glass of water. Do not alter the prescribed dose or frequency without consulting your doctor, as this may affect the effectiveness of the medication or increase the risk of side effects.
Side Effects of Clopam 0.5mg Tablet
Common side effects may include:
- Drowsiness
- Dizziness
- Fatigue
- Memory problems
- Coordination issues
Serious side effects, although rare, can include:
- Severe allergic reactions (rash, swelling, difficulty breathing)
- Breathing problems
- Uncontrolled movements
- Severe mood changes or depression
Safety Advice
Before using Clopam 0.5mg Tablet, inform your doctor if you have any of the following conditions:
- Liver or kidney problems
- History of alcohol or drug abuse
- Respiratory issues
- Allergic reactions to benzodiazepines
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before taking Clopam. Alcohol should be avoided while using this medication, as it may increase the risk of side effects. Do not stop taking Clopam abruptly, as withdrawal symptoms can occur. Always follow your doctor’s instructions for the proper use of this medication.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q: Is Clopam 0.5mg Tablet addictive?
A: Yes, Clonazepam can be addictive, particularly if used for long periods or at high doses. It is essential to take this medication only as prescribed by your healthcare provider to minimize the risk of dependence.
Q: Can I take Clopam 0.5mg Tablet with other medications?
A: Always inform your doctor about any other medications you are taking, as Clopam may interact with other drugs, especially those affecting the central nervous system.
Q: What should I do if I miss a dose of Clopam 0.5mg Tablet?
A: If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. If it’s alm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ule. Do not take two doses at once to make up for a missed dose.
Q: Will Clopam 0.5mg Tablet affect my ability to drive?
A: Yes, Clopam may cause drowsiness or dizziness. It is advised to avoid driving or operating heavy machinery until you know how the medication affects you.
